P2P网络中语义社区的研究的开题报告
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
P2P网络中语义社区的研究的开题报告
一、选题背景与意义
传统的P2P(Peer-to-Peer)网络主要是在同一等级结构中实现节点之间的资源共享,以实现各种服务的分布式部署和动态调整。
然而,在
P2P网络中,在特定的语义信息约束下进行资源查找和共享是一种非常有用的策略。
这使得用户能够更有效地使用已有的资源模型和保持认知一
致性。
这种P2P网络功能的关键在于提供基于语义的信息约束和增量信
息的一致传输,以提高资源查找的准确性和效率。
因此,研究P2P网络
中的语义社区将有助于提高用户在网络上查找和共享资源的体验和效率,推进分布式网络技术的进一步发展。
二、研究内容分析
语义社区是基于一组或多组共同的语义对节点进行划分的P2P网络
结构。
它们的目的是将同一语义领域内的节点组合在一起,并提供高效
的搜索和交流机制。
不同的语义社区可以形成超结构,并且不同的超结
构可以相互之间交互。
在这个研究中,我们将考虑以下问题:
1. 基于语义的P2P网络中节点的语义描述方法和语义匹配算法,包
括词汇和语义的映射和表示。
2. 基于语义的P2P网络中的社区划分算法,包括社区的扩展和收缩、社区内部链路和社区之间的桥接。
3. 基于语义的P2P网络中的信息查找和传输机制,包括基于目录的
索引搜索和无目录的广播搜索以及基于社区的信息过滤和传输。
三、研究方法论
本研究将以实验研究为主,同时也将进行理论分析。
在实验方面,
我们将通过搭建P2P实验平台验证语义社区的可行性和有效性。
我们将
使用基于Java的P2P框架建立一个基本的P2P网络,然后将扩展它以支
持语义描述和基于语义的查找和传输。
在理论分析方面,我们将通过理论分析和模拟实验进行,以验证社区算法的复杂性和效率。
四、预期成果
在本研究中,我们希望能够实现以下成果:
1. 设计和实现一个基于语义的P2P网络框架,并验证它的可行性和有效性。
2. 设计和实现一个基于语义的节点描述方法和算法,并验证它的性能和效率。
3. 设计和实现一个基于语义的社区划分算法,并验证它的复杂性和效率。
4. 设计和实现基于目录的索引搜索和无目录的广播搜索机制,并验证它们的性能和效率。
五、已完成工作
在本项目的前期研究阶段,我们已经完成了以下工作:
1. 对P2P网络和语义社区进行了广泛的调研,包括P2P技术概述和语义社区的研究现状。
2. 对P2P网络中节点的语义描述方法和语义匹配算法进行了详细研究。
3. 设计和实现了一个基于Java的P2P框架,并在此基础上实现了一个基本的P2P网络。
4. 设计和实现了一个基于语义描述的节点的描述方法和算法,并将它们结合到P2P框架中。
5. 设计和实现了一个基于社区划分的算法,并将它们结合到P2P框架中。
六、可行性分析
本研究的目标是实现一个基于语义的P2P网络框架,并验证它的可行性和有效性。
这一目标是可行的,因为在先前的研究中,我们已经设计和实现了一个基本的P2P网络和一个基于语义描述的节点的描述方法和算法。
此外,我们还研究了基于语义的社区划分算法,并在此基础上设计和实现了一个可扩展的社区划分框架。
因此,我们相信,通过在实验研究中对我们提出的方案进行验证和优化,我们将能够实现一个高效的基于语义的P2P网络框架。